Publicity Stunts are designed to attract the public’s attention to a particular event or cause, and in many cases are set up by professional publicity and marketing companies to coincide with the release of a new product or service, or to raise the profile of a celebrity, athlete or politician.

Publicity stunts are designed to be newsworthy, in order to get the best media coverage possible, and tend to be quirky or even down right outrageous, and some of the very best stunts in history have been collected together on the website of Taylor Herring, who are one an award winning public relations company.

These stunts include the amazing ‘Hands across America’, which took place back in 1986, and involved 7 million people joining hands across 16 different states (including then president Ronald Regan), to form a line that reached over 4,150 miles. This publicity stunt was designed to raise awareness for the desperate plight of the many thousands of homeless and poverty stricken people across American and all participants were supposed to have paid $10 in order to get their place in the line, although only $20 million was actually raised.

Despite the fact Hands across America fell short on its intended fund raising it was an extremely high profile event and one of the most impressive publicity stunts of all time, and still to this day continues to raise awareness for homeless causes.;)
